Long Island, NY - April 1, 2026 - DapperTails Mobile Pet Grooming today announced the transition of its Long Island operation to new owner Caroline Dean, marking a major milestone for the company’s flagship market and the business that helped shape the model now being franchised across multiple states.

This milestone reflects the speed and strength of the DapperTails franchise model, which has grown from a single company-operated market into a national footprint in under a year. While the initial 35 territories have been rapidly developed and largely awarded, the company continues expanding into new markets across the country, with territories custom-built alongside incoming franchise owners based on their target locations and zip codes.

With a geographic footprint of 18 territories supported by 13 mobile grooming vans, DapperTails of Long Island stands as the cornerstone of the brand’s national expansion. Originally founded in 2017 by Chris and Emily Elias as The Ruff Life, the Long Island operation served as the starting point for what would later become DapperTails. Built first as a local mobile grooming business and expanded through disciplined operations, team development and customer trust, the market became the foundation for the DapperTails system.

About DapperTails Mobile Pet Grooming

DapperTails is a mobile pet grooming franchise built by groomers for groomer-owners, combining a people-first philosophy with a technology-enabled platform designed for scale. With 41 vans operating across 35 territories nationwide and rapid expansion since launching its franchise model in 2025, DapperTails is emerging as a leader in the mobile grooming industry through its recurring service model, proprietary Franchise Playbook App, and operational systems that support consistent, high-quality execution. The brand creates pathways for entrepreneurs to build, scale and transition meaningful businesses within a rapidly growing national platform.
